a Long Long time back (4.5 years back, Aaron Wall had put a very nice list of SEO Forums) which I think is a very good resource but is very outdated (searchguild?) as many forums don’t exist anymore.
So I thought may be I should put my own new List of SEO Forums. Do note that webmaster forums or designer forums do not mean SEO forums, but since most of such forums do put a SEO subforum, I am including them too (there are only 2 or 3 pure SEO forums on the web anyway).
So ladies and gentleman, here is the 2008 List of Big and Best SEO forums -
1. Webmasterworld - WMW has probably the highest signal to noise ratio and with there no nonsense, no ads, no promotion approach, the site is a must for anyone who is looking for expert advice. I think the median knowledge of any WMW member also seems to be high than other forums.
2. Sitepoint - Sitepoint has been there since a long time and though not much related to SEO, you can still find knowledgeable people hanging out.
3. DigitalPoint Forums - The credit for me being on internet pretty much goes to DP. The record of fastest replies (less than in a minutes) also associated with it. It is the biggest webmaster forum of the planet and probably has outgrown itself. Anyway you can still find good stuff here. Make sure you do search as it has some great thread underlying.
4. SEO Chat Forums - SEO chat has a pretty big Google search engine subforum (27k+ threads) with some good info.
5. V7n Forums - I haven’t visited V7n much but from whatever I know, they look to have good helping community with some members having good SEO Knowledge.
6. Search Engine Watch Forum - I have not visited it much but it looks good mostly focusing on search engines.
7. Web Pro World has some good SEO threads. Infact there SEO subforum is bigger than all other sub forums.
8. Ozzu - Not a fully SEO forum (they have way too many things there to be honest) but I have seen some good thread there so you too can find something interesting.
